使用Assembly.Load(byte[])方法可以避免使用反射在只读上下文中加载程序集。以下是一个使用该方法的示例代码:string assemblyPat...
在某些特定情况下,Assembly.GetEntryAssembly() 可能会返回 null,这通常发生在以下情况下:当调用 GetEntryAssembly...
在使用汇编语言的 fsin 指令计算正弦值时,有时会出现计算结果不正确的问题。这可能是由于 fsin 指令需要将浮点值推入协处理器堆栈中,但如果堆栈操作不正确,...
汇编语言 - 选择排序选择排序是一种简单的排序算法,它的主要思想是将数组分成已排序和未排序两部分,每次从未排序的部分中找到最小的元素,并将其交换到已排序的结尾。...
当使用Assembly.GetExecutingAssembly().GetManifestResourceStream方法时,如果无法加载流,可能有以下几种解...
Assembly.LoadFrom方法用于在运行时从指定路径加载程序集。它与Assembly.Load方法不同,后者从应用程序的基目录或GAC中加载程序集。以下...
在传递带空格的字符串字面值给宏时,需要使用间接寻址操作符([])来引用该字面值的地址。例如:.datastr db 'hello world$'.codemys...
在使用assembly-maven-plugin插件生成带有依赖的JAR文件时,如果没有生成主清单属性,可以按照以下步骤进行解决:确保在pom.xml文件中正确...
在计算实际标签值时,可以使用代码示例来解决问题。假设我们有一个包含多个实际标签值的数据集,可以使用以下代码计算平均值作为实际标签值:import numpy a...
当使用Assembly.ReflectionOnlyLoadFrom方法加载Net Core 6程序集时,可能会出现无法找到导出类型的情况。这是因为Reflec...
在汇编中,参数被传递到函数时需要使用特定的寄存器或内存地址。例如,如果要将一个整数作为参数传递给函数,可以将它存储在寄存器中并使用一个汇编指令将寄存器的值传递给...
在一些情况下,Assembly.GetName().Name 可能会返回 null。比如当程序集名中包含特殊字符或空格时,就会出现该问题。解决办法是使用 Ass...
在C#中,如果你想要判断一个程序集(Assembly)是否是动态生成的,可以使用反射(Reflection)来获取Assembly对象的IsDynamic属性。...
Assembly (NASM)”翻译成中文为“汇编语言(NASM)”。NASM是一种流行的汇编语言,在Linux和Windows平台上都有官方支持。下面是一个简...
在C#中,使用Assembly.Load()方法来加载程序集。这个方法可以加载程序集,并返回一个Assembly对象。那么,为什么Assembly.Load(A...
汇编和C项目循环汇编和C混合编程在嵌入式系统开发中非常常见。在这些系统中,我们通常使用汇编语言编写底层驱动程序和一些关键代码,而使用C语言编写更高层次的应用程序...
如何在C代码中使用参数来生成汇编代码?下面的示例展示了一个简单的C函数,并显示了其相关的汇编代码,这可能有助于理解如何在C代码中使用参数生成汇编代码:C代码:i...
在使用8086汇编语言编写代码时,可能会出现汇编代码覆盖文本的问题。这通常是由于汇编程序代码在内存中的位置与编写的程序中的变量或常量的位置发生冲突所导致的。要解...
在使用Assembly.GetTypes()方法时,如果其中一个类型的加载引发了ReflectionTypeLoadException异常,很可能是该类型包含了...
ASSEMBLY 8086 EXERCISE UNIVERSITY”翻译为中文,使用8086汇编语言进行编写,输出字符串。具体为:将字符串存储在data段中,使...